Experimental Realization of Full-parameter Transformation Optics Media

2020 
By engineering the spatial dispersion of metamaterial, we demonstrate the experimental realization of full-parameter transformation optics (TO) media. Such a medium allows near 100% transmission for all TE polarized incident waves from free space, regardless of both incidence and polarization angles. Its constitutive parameters tensor has a diagonal form $\text{diag} (a,\ a,\ 1/a)$ , which exactly satisfies the model of uniaxial perfectly matched layer (UPML). The omnidirectionally reflectionless transparency is well explained by the model of UPML and TO media, verified by both simulation and experimental measurement. Such a universal approach can be easily extended from microwave to terahertz wave frequencies.
